BEGINNING SHUDDH HINDI – SENTENCES & COMPREHENSION
Build a vocabulary of at least 750 words in Hindi language (nouns, pronouns, and verbs), Comprehend and recite simple verses, engage in simple conversations, Write short essays. This course is the third part of the program-Certificate Program in Shuddh Hindi- Beginner Phase.
Description
Beginning Shuddh Hindi – Sentences & Comprehension Learning Objectives:
- Build a vocabulary of at least 750 words in Hindi language (nouns, pronouns, and verbs)
- Using case endings
- Using different tenses
- Comprehend and recite simple verses.
- Engage in simple conversations.
- Write short essays.
Course Contents:
- Use of “ke” to denote location
- Object case: Use of “ko”
- Instrumental case: Use of “se”
- Dative case: Use of “ke liye”
- Simple past tense: Use of “thA”, “the”, “thii”, “thiiM
- Use of simple past tense “sAmAnya-bhUt-kAl” for masculine, deminine words in both singular and plural
- Use of present continuous tense “ tAtkAlika-vartamAna-kAl”
- Use of past continuous tense “apUrNa-bhUt-kAl”
- Use of “rahA”, “rahe”, “rahii”
- Simple verses, Hindi script
- Parts of the body
- Simple conversations
- Use of Present Perfect tense – “Asanna-bhUt-kAl”
- Use of Past Perfect tense “pUrNa-bhUt-kAl”
- Short essays and translations
